That was an excellent game and an unbeleivable performance by the Sox. Congratulations to all those in Red Sox nation.

Heard one of ESPN's baseball analysts this morning on Mike and Mike, talking about how his dad was born in Boston in 1919 and dies last year, and so lived his entire life without ever seeing a Red Sox championship team.

This goes down as one of the greatest baseball stories in the history of the game, not because they won it finally, but how they won it. Being down 0-3 to the Yankees and then winning 8 straight, befuddling the Scott Rolen, and Jim Edwards at the plate and never trailing at any point during the world series is just plain amazing.
